Thomas Trosin Named Executive Vice President At Melling

Two other new staff additions announced as well.

JACKSON, Mich. — Melling Engine Parts has appointed long-time Melling employee Thomas Trosin as executive vice president. The company also announced the addition of two new key employees.
 
Mark Melling has announced that 25-year employee Thomas Trosin will be executive vice president of Melling.
 
"Tom has been with the company for many years and has worked closely with all departments to grow the business," said Melling. "His experience and knowledge of the industry is valuable in this new role as we continue our manufacturing growth plans for the future."
 
Jim Stark has been hired as the new purchasing manager and will be based in Melling’s Jackson, Mich., plant. Stark brings 20 years of materials and supply chain management experience in a manufacturing environment. He has a strong focus and background with scheduling, purchasing, inventory control, material planning, logistics and shipping, as well as ISO-TS 16949 and ISO 14001 operating procedures. Stark is a graduate of Michigan State University with a B.A. in purchasing and operations management.
 
"Jim is an excellent addition to our staff as we look to expand all of the Melling Manufacturing divisions, not only with aftermarket parts, but our entire portfolio of manufacturing capacities," said Trosin.
 
Jeffrey Schaerer has been hired as the company’s new product manager and also will be located at the company’s Jackson, Mich., manufacturing facility. Schaerer comes to Melling with 22 years of automotive aftermarket experience from Mahle Clevite, where he was an engine parts product manager.
 
Schaerer has 25-year master certification status with ASE, as well as being a certified master automobile technician, certified in advanced engine performance, certified automobile parts specialist, certified undercar specialist, and a licensed master automotive mechanic in the state of Michigan.

"Jeff’s combined credentials and experience will be extremely valuable to the Melling organization as he begins his new position with us," noted Chuck Barnett, vice president of sales.
